Some consider this Psalm to have been written by David on his accession to the throne over all Israel; others refer it to the time of the captivity, considering it as a continuation of the subject in the preceding; but B. Patrick and others are of opinion that it was composed by Asaph to commemorate the overthrow of Sennacherib's army.
